aboutsummaryrefslogtreecommitdiff
path: root/src/backend/mod.rs
diff options
context:
space:
mode:
Diffstat (limited to 'src/backend/mod.rs')
-rw-r--r--src/backend/mod.rs6
1 files changed, 4 insertions, 2 deletions
diff --git a/src/backend/mod.rs b/src/backend/mod.rs
index 8473ccc2..ea795921 100644
--- a/src/backend/mod.rs
+++ b/src/backend/mod.rs
@@ -7,6 +7,7 @@ use smithay::backend::renderer::gles::GlesRenderer;
use smithay::output::Output;
use smithay::wayland::dmabuf::DmabufFeedback;
+use crate::config::Config;
use crate::input::CompositorMod;
use crate::niri::OutputRenderElements;
use crate::Niri;
@@ -46,13 +47,14 @@ impl Backend {
pub fn render(
&mut self,
+ config: &Config,
niri: &mut Niri,
output: &Output,
elements: &[OutputRenderElements<GlesRenderer>],
) -> Option<&DmabufFeedback> {
match self {
- Backend::Tty(tty) => tty.render(niri, output, elements),
- Backend::Winit(winit) => winit.render(niri, output, elements),
+ Backend::Tty(tty) => tty.render(config, niri, output, elements),
+ Backend::Winit(winit) => winit.render(config, niri, output, elements),
}
}